Tanzania, March 7 -- Tanga. "Some of us in the group have established beehives, which have significantly transformed our lives, enabling us to break free from dependency. I've been able to build a house, install electricity, and send my children to school."

Those were the words of Ms Veronica Petro, a resident of Mkwakwani Village in Mnyuzi Ward, Korogwe District, in Tanga Region.

She is one of the group members who benefited from the beekeeping project implemented by the Eastern Arc Mountains Conservation Endowment Fund (EAMCEF).
